Jana Kramer bio
Jana Kramer became famous on the television show, playing Alex in the One Tree Hill series' finale for the last three seasons. Her first few releases as a country artist appeared on the episodes of the show, which helped her debut album of the same name into the Top 20 of the Billboard 200. Thirty One by 2015 was the follow-up and reached Number Ten. Her decade ended by appearing in Dancing with the Stars and in several TV movies alongside an assortment of singles that were not album tracks. The self-doubting Voices was released in 2021. Jana Rae Kramer was born and was raised in Rochester Hills Michigan. She grew up listening to music from the country genre and eventually went on to explore a career in recording. But, she made her acting debut as young teenager in 2002's independent horror film Dead/Undead. Her appearances were in guest spots for All My Children, CSI: NY and Friday Night Lights during the second season of the show 2007-2008. Kramer was cast as Portia Ranson in 90210 from 2008 to 2009 and Brooke Manning on Entourage 2009 before joining the cast of the The CW's One Tree Hill as Alex Dupre in 2009. She continued to appear until the final season of the show in the year 2012. Jana Kramer Kramer was a star of One Tree Hill from 2009 to in 2012. The actress was signed a contract in 2009 with Elektra Records, and she debuted her contemporary country love tune I Won't give Up during an One Tree Hill 2011 episode. It was later included in Jana Kramer, her debut album that debuted in the year 2012. Billboard Top Country Albums ranked it in the Top Five. The singer focused her attention on her singing career, but she also continued acting she acted in movies which enticed her fans, including Heart of the Country 2013 and Country Crush 2016. The second album of Kramer Thirty One was released through Warner Music Nashville by Kramer in October of 2015. It was boosted by Kramer's Top Five country song I Got the Boy as well in a duet featuring Steven Tyler from Aerosmith. The album climbed to third place among the Billboard 200 country charts and at number 10 on the Billboard 200. Starting in September of 2016, her two-month stint on the 23rd episode of Dancing with the Stars ended in a fourth-place finish. The same year she was also a part of an adult-oriented hit song with Feels Like Christmas featuring Straight No Chaser.
